PN11 VGF is a 2011 Peugeot 407 in Silver with a 1,560c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 11 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 81.8%.
Across all 2011 Peugeot 407 models, the average MOT pass rate is 74.2% with a typical mileage of 81,872 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Peugeot 407 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 34,621 recorded failures. If you're considering buying PN11 VGF,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Peugeot 407 typically stays on UK roads for around 22 years. At 15 years old, this Peugeot 407 is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
